L

Linda Peluso
Revisão de Techcomms

11 meses antes

👌 Techcomms is an excellent company! The website t...

👌 Techcomms is an excellent company! The website techcomms.com is amazing and provides all the necessary details. The customer support is exceptional and always goes above and beyond to assist. Highly recommended!

Comentários:

Sem comentários